Climate of Novalles: 1991–2020 normals
In Novalles (614 m), the mean annual temperature is 9.6 °C. The warmest month is July (18.0 °C on average) and the coldest January (2.2 °C). About 1108 mm of precipitation falls per year, peaking in December (107 mm) with a minimum in February (74 mm). The sun shines for about 1865 hours a year, mostly in July (249 h). On average there are 90 frost days and 14 hot days (≥ 30 °C) per year. The mean monthly maximum reaches 29.1 °C and the absolute minimum −8.2 °C.

| Month | Mean T | Abs. max | Abs. min | Precip. (mm) | Sunshine (h) | Frost days | Summer days |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 2.2 °C | 12.4 °C | −8.2 °C | 90 | 68 | 20 | 0 |
| Feb | 2.3 °C | 13.2 °C | −7.8 °C | 74 | 93 | 19 | 0 |
| Mar | 5.1 °C | 16.2 °C | −4.7 °C | 79 | 158 | 15 | 0 |
| Apr | 8.4 °C | 20.1 °C | −1.7 °C | 77 | 182 | 5 | 1 |
| May | 12.3 °C | 24.0 °C | 2.8 °C | 100 | 191 | 0 | 4 |
| Jun | 16.0 °C | 27.5 °C | 6.3 °C | 98 | 232 | 0 | 13 |
| Jul | 18.0 °C | 29.1 °C | 9.1 °C | 98 | 249 | 0 | 18 |
| Aug | 17.9 °C | 28.4 °C | 8.6 °C | 102 | 235 | 0 | 16 |
| Sep | 13.9 °C | 23.7 °C | 5.3 °C | 87 | 206 | 0 | 3 |
| Oct | 10.5 °C | 21.0 °C | 1.1 °C | 103 | 131 | 2 | 0 |
| Nov | 5.9 °C | 16.9 °C | −3.4 °C | 94 | 77 | 11 | 0 |
| Dec | 3.2 °C | 13.4 °C | −6.7 °C | 107 | 43 | 17 | 0 |
| Year | 9.6 °C | 29.1 °C | −8.2 °C | 1108 | 1865 | 90 | 55 |
Source: MeteoSwiss open data (1991–2020 normals) — stations Bullet / La Frétaz (2 km, 1205 m), Mathod (11 km, 435 m), La Brévine (17 km, 1050 m), adjusted to the elevation of Novalles (614 m) using a 0.55 °C/100 m lapse rate. Indicative, rounded values.
